The Australian Capital Territory (ACT) is located in the south-eastern region of New South Wales. Canberra is the ACT’s capital city as well as Australia’s federal capital and was designed by architect Walter Burley Griffin in the early 1900s. 

The city of Canberra has a world-class education and attracts students from both Australia and around the world. Canberra is a diverse student city with superb infrastructure, including the best roads in the country and extensive cycling and walking paths. 

Canberra has the peaceful feel of a country town, offering you the quietness of the country in the heart of the city. With an estimated 35,000 students and over 9,000 of those international, you’ll feel right at home in this great community.
